Skip to main content
Elizabeth Stein
DevTools ArsenalOpen to workHomeWorkAboutContact

Case study

devtools2025

Consent Compass

GDPR and CCPA compliant cookie consent solution. Drop-in banner with preference management, granular consent categories, and compliance audit trail.

Building the tools that build the tools

Field notes

Role

Creator

Read order

Evidence first, then constraint → build → proof. Use the chapter rail to jump sections; orbit to adjacent work from the bottom of the case study.

DevTools Arsenal·✦II-Class Star
●LIVE
View on GitHub
View Live Site
Source Code

Evidence

Interface & evidence

A real surface area—not a mock. Scroll the story below for constraint, build, and outcome.

Signature viewconsent-compass.vercel.app
Consent Compass application interface
Open Live Site
consent-compass.vercel.app

Story arc

How this shipped

Building the tools that build the toolsThree beats: what pressed against the work, how the stack answered, and what changed once it was live.

I · Constraint

The brief

Cookie consent implementations are either non-compliant dark patterns or ugly banners. True GDPR compliance requires audit trails.

II · Build

The craft

Built compliant consent banner with granular categories (necessary, analytics, marketing). Full audit trail for compliance verification. Easy integration.

III · Proof

What moved after launch

Full GDPR/CCPA compliance out of the box. Audit trail satisfies legal requirements. Granular consent respects user privacy.

Inventory

Stack & signals

PrivacyGDPRCCPANext.jsTypeScript
← Project archive

Tell me what you're building

If you need someone who can own UI, systems, and AI integration without losing the plot—I'm listening. Contract, advisory, or full-time: we'll find the right shape.

Start a ConversationSee More Projects

Related work

Same clustersignal 3
Signal: Medium
Next.jsTypeScript

Rocket Vitals

Scan-first website QA tool that crawls up to 500 pages and runs 200+ checks across SEO, accessibility, performance, security, links, content, and AI readiness. Delivers prioritized reports with severity scoring, department routing, regression monitoring, and client-ready exports.

Nearby systemsignal 2
Signal: Low
TypeScriptNext.js

Coulson One

Enterprise-scale TypeScript/React application with 64,806 files. Led architecture decisions and core feature implementation for aviation resource management.

Nearby systemsignal 2
Signal: Low
Next.jsTypeScript

StoryVision

Cinematic AI storytelling platform that transforms books (PDF, EPUB, TXT) into immersive visual experiences. Claude 3.5 Sonnet handles intelligent scene extraction while Hugging Face Flux.1-dev generates 4K-ready neural imagery. Director Memory system (Character Bible + Style Bible) maintains visual continuity across hundreds of generated frames. Supabase + Prisma backend.

Keep exploring

Previous Project

MCP Token Tracker

Token usage monitoring for Model Context Protocol interactions. Track costs, optimize prompts, and prevent budget overruns.

Next Project

Craft Audit

Code quality auditing tool that analyzes repositories for best practices, maintainability, and technical debt indicators.

© 2026 Elizabeth Stein

·Contact·Privacy
Let's work together → GitHubLinkedIn

Built with Next.js, Three.js, and obsessive attention to detail.